Rebelle 8: Digital Painting’s Physical Upgrade
Rebelle 8 turns digital painting into a physical experience. The new Bristle Brush engine simulates every hair of a real brush, RealShader adds true lighting and shadow depth to thick paint, and the NanoPixel 2 engine scales artwork up to 32 K resolution. With layer-specific materials, symmetry tools, Escape Motions’ latest release feels less like an update and more like a real studio, minus the turpentine.
